Alejandro Balde the unsung hero of Barca left out of Spain’s squad

Before the Spanish Federation’s announcement of the squad for the Nations League, no one would have guessed Alejandro Balde would be left out. The left-back has been unarguably the best in Spain and one of the best in Europe this season.

The rise from La Masia

Alejandro Balde was already a top talent when still in the academy and the youngster climbed through the ranks of La Masia quickly. Initially, when called up to the first team by Xavi, Balde used to be sitting on the bench waiting for his chance. However, in the 2023 season, Xavi decided it was time for Jordi Alba to pass the torch to Balde. His explosiveness and athleticism took Barca’s attack to another level while also being solid defensively by closing down players as quickly as possible.

Reaching new heights under Flick

The La Masia graduate is on another level this season under Hansi Flick. Balde has gained back the confidence he lost after his injuries and looks dangerous every time he is on the ball. Improved dribbling, crossing, and ball-carrying has made him a key player of the squad. The youngster has 1 goal and 7 assists this season already, surpassing his best numbers ever with the first team. I do not understand why Luis de la Fuente decided to exclude a player of such quality from his squad.
